Are you looking for the perfect job in Johannesburg? A litigation secretary job could be the perfect fit for you! Litigation secretaries are responsible for a variety of tasks, including providing administrative support to lawyers, preparing legal documents, maintaining case files, and organizing court filings. These professionals also help to keep law firms running smoothly by managing calendars and answering phones. Located in South Africa, Johannesburg is the largest city in the country and is known for its vibrant culture and business opportunities. It is home to a variety of law firms, ranging from small offices to large corporations. With such a wide range of firms, there is no shortage of litigation secretary positions in Johannesburg. When applying for a litigation secretary job in Johannesburg, it is important to highlight your knowledge of legal terminology, as well as your ability to communicate effectively with lawyers and clients. You should also demonstrate your organizational skills, as litigation secretaries are expected to manage multiple tasks and keep track of important deadlines. In addition to having the necessary skills, you will also need to possess the proper qualifications. Most employers require candidates to have a degree in paralegal studies, legal studies, or law. It is also important to have strong computer skills, as many of the tasks performed by litigation secretaries involve working with various software programs. A litigation secretary job in Johannesburg can be a great opportunity to gain experience in the legal field and to develop your career. With the right combination of qualifications and skills, you can find a job that suits your needs and interests. So, if you are looking for a new challenge in the legal profession, a litigation secretary job in Johannesburg could be the perfect fit for you!
Marketing Communication jobs available in Austin, TX on stamplover.ru Apply to Marketing Specialist, Content Writer, Digital Marketer and more! Today's top Marketing Communications Specialist jobs in Austin, Texas Metropolitan Area. Leverage your professional network, and get hired.
Marketing Communication jobs available in Austin, TX on stamplover.ru Apply to Marketing Specialist, Content Writer, Digital Marketer and more! Today's top Marketing Communications Specialist jobs in Austin, Texas Metropolitan Area. Leverage your professional network, and get hired.
Quartz is a popular open-source job scheduling framework used by developers for automating processes in their applications. It offers many features, including job scheduling, job execution, job management, and job recovery. Quartz can be used in a cluster environment, which means that it can distribute jobs across multiple nodes for better performance and reliability. However, managing job recovery in a cluster environment can be challenging, and this article will explore the best practices for Quartz job recovery in a cluster. Quartz Job Recovery Quartz has a built-in job recovery mechanism that ensures that jobs that are interrupted due to system failures or unexpected events are rescheduled and executed when the system returns to normal. The job recovery mechanism is based on the JobStore concept, which is responsible for storing job data, including job details, triggers, and job execution status. When a job is scheduled to run, Quartz creates a trigger that defines when the job should be executed. The trigger is stored in the JobStore along with the job details. When the trigger fires, Quartz checks the JobStore to retrieve the job details and execute the job. If the job is interrupted due to a system failure or unexpected event, Quartz marks the job as "misfired" in the JobStore. The misfired job is rescheduled to run again based on the trigger configuration. Quartz Cluster Quartz can be used in a cluster environment, which means that multiple nodes can be used to distribute jobs across the cluster for better performance and reliability. In a Quartz cluster, one node is designated as the "scheduler" node, which is responsible for managing the job scheduling and execution across the cluster. The scheduler node communicates with other nodes in the cluster using a database or a message queue. When a job is scheduled in a Quartz cluster, it is distributed across the nodes based on the job's configuration. Each node executes the job independently, and the job's progress is tracked in the JobStore. If a node fails during the job execution, the scheduler node marks the job as "misfired" in the JobStore and reschedules the job to run on another node. Quartz Job Recovery in a Cluster Managing job recovery in a Quartz cluster can be challenging because multiple nodes are involved in the job execution, and failures can occur at any time. However, there are several best practices that can help ensure job recovery in a Quartz cluster. 1. Use a Reliable JobStore The JobStore is a critical component of Quartz job recovery in a cluster. It is responsible for storing job data, including job details, triggers, and job execution status. Therefore, it is essential to use a reliable JobStore that can handle failures and ensure data consistency. Quartz supports several types of JobStore, including RAMJobStore, JDBCJobStore, and JobStoreCMT. The RAMJobStore is the simplest and fastest JobStore, but it is not recommended for cluster environments because it stores data in memory, which can be lost during node failures. The JDBCJobStore is a more reliable JobStore that stores data in a database, but it can be slower than the RAMJobStore. The JobStoreCMT is a transactional JobStore that supports distributed transactions, which can ensure data consistency in a cluster environment. 2. Configure Job Recovery Settings Quartz provides several job recovery settings that can be configured to ensure that jobs are rescheduled and executed when failures occur. The job recovery settings include: - Misfire Threshold: The maximum amount of time that a trigger can misfire before it is considered "dead" and rescheduled. - Misfire Instruction: The action to take when a trigger misfires. Quartz supports several misfire instructions, including reschedule, ignore, and fire once. - Job Disallow Concurrent Execution: Whether to allow multiple instances of the same job to run concurrently. If this setting is enabled, Quartz ensures that only one instance of the job is running at a time, which can prevent data inconsistencies and ensure job recovery in a cluster. 3. Monitor Cluster Health Monitoring the health of the Quartz cluster is essential for detecting failures and ensuring job recovery. Quartz provides several built-in monitoring tools, including the JobStoreTX class and the Quartz Scheduler API, that can be used to monitor the health of the cluster. The JobStoreTX class provides transactional support for the JobStore, which can ensure data consistency in a cluster environment. The Quartz Scheduler API provides several methods for monitoring the health of the cluster, including getCurrentlyExecutingJobs() and getJobGroupNames(). 4. Use Load Balancing Load balancing is a technique used to distribute the workload across multiple nodes in a cluster for better performance and reliability. Load balancing can ensure that jobs are executed on the most suitable node based on the node's capacity and availability. Quartz supports several load balancing techniques, including round-robin, random, and weighted. Round-robin load balancing distributes the jobs across the nodes in a sequential order. Random load balancing distributes the jobs randomly across the nodes. Weighted load balancing distributes the jobs based on the nodes' capacity and availability. Conclusion Quartz job recovery in a cluster can be challenging, but implementing the best practices outlined in this article can ensure that jobs are rescheduled and executed when failures occur. Using a reliable JobStore, configuring job recovery settings, monitoring cluster health, and using load balancing are essential techniques for managing job recovery in a Quartz cluster. By following these best practices, developers can ensure that their applications run smoothly and reliably in a cluster environment.
Search Marketing communications jobs in Austin, TX with company ratings & salaries. open jobs for Marketing communications in Austin. Showing 6 results for marketing communications manager jobs in ; Customer Relationship Marketing Manager. Austin, TX ; Head of Global Marketing & Creative.
Are you looking for part-time cleaning jobs in Coleshill? You're in the right place. Coleshill is a town in Warwickshire, with a population of over 6,000 people. It's a great place to work, with plenty of opportunities for part-time cleaning jobs. In this article, we'll explore the different types of cleaning jobs available in Coleshill, the benefits of working part-time, and some tips for finding the perfect job. Types of Part-time Cleaning Jobs in Coleshill There are many different types of part-time cleaning jobs available in Coleshill. Some common types of jobs include: 1. Domestic Cleaning Jobs - These jobs involve cleaning people's homes on a regular basis. This can include tasks like dusting, vacuuming, and cleaning bathrooms. 2. Office Cleaning Jobs - These jobs involve cleaning offices, including desks, floors, and communal areas. 3. Industrial Cleaning Jobs - These jobs involve cleaning factories, warehouses, and other industrial spaces. They may require specialised cleaning equipment and techniques. 4. School Cleaning Jobs - These jobs involve cleaning schools and other educational institutions. They may include tasks like cleaning classrooms, hallways, and toilets. Benefits of Part-time Cleaning Jobs Working part-time cleaning jobs in Coleshill can be a great way to earn extra income, without committing to a full-time job. Some benefits of part-time cleaning jobs include: 1. Flexible Hours - Part-time cleaning jobs often offer flexible hours, which can be great for people who have other commitments, such as childcare or other part-time jobs. 2. No Experience Required - Many part-time cleaning jobs don't require any previous experience. This means that anyone can apply, regardless of their previous work experience. 3. Good Pay - Part-time cleaning jobs can pay well, especially if you have experience or are willing to work unsociable hours. Tips for Finding Part-time Cleaning Jobs in Coleshill If you're looking for part-time cleaning jobs in Coleshill, there are a few things you can do to increase your chances of finding the perfect job. Here are some tips: 1. Look Online - Many cleaning companies advertise their job vacancies online. You can search for part-time cleaning jobs in Coleshill on job websites like Indeed, Monster, or Totaljobs. 2. Check Local Newspapers - Local newspapers often feature job vacancies for part-time cleaning jobs in Coleshill. Check the classifieds section of your local newspaper to see if there are any vacancies. 3. Ask around - If you know people who work in the cleaning industry, ask them if they know of any vacancies. Word of mouth can be a great way to find out about job vacancies that aren't advertised. 4. Approach Cleaning Companies Directly - If there are cleaning companies in Coleshill that you're interested in working for, approach them directly. Send them your CV and a cover letter explaining why you're interested in working for them. Conclusion Part-time cleaning jobs in Coleshill are a great way to earn extra income and gain valuable work experience. There are many different types of jobs available, including domestic cleaning, office cleaning, industrial cleaning, and school cleaning. Working part-time offers flexibility and can be a great way to balance work with other commitments. If you're interested in finding a part-time cleaning job in Coleshill, follow the tips in this article and you're sure to find the perfect job.
Director, Executive Communications. Austin, Texas Location Flexible within AR, OK, NM – Featured Jobs Filter by Job Category. Marketing. These charts show the average base salary (core compensation), as well as the average total cash compensation for the job of Marketing Communications Specialist.